TotalEnergies
REQUIREMENTS
- Bachelor of Science Engineering Degree.
- Technical Training levels 1 & 2. HCL 1, 2.
- Minimum of 3 years’ experience in maintenance and project work with sound knowledge of electrical and civil works
- Possess project management, supervisory and management skills
- Organized with sense of responsibility & self-driven
Activités
• Responsible for all engineering, projects and maintenance. 6 direct reports. 5MUSD CAPEX. 1MUSD OPEX. 2 DEPOTS, 100 NWK stations, 3 mining, 1 GT 1 Lubricants and Head Office Facilities.
• To ensure safe implementation of works in line with ICC and Worksite Safety rules. Implementation of depot and network invariants and MAESTRO.
• To ensure that technical integrity or safety critical barriers are maintained and closure of downgraded modes.
o Ensuring safe execution of works by ensuring that Contractors adhere to company HSEQ policies, local Authority guideline & rules and statutory requirements.
o Monitoring of repairs and maintenance of stations installations, scheduled maintenance and statutory checks of all equipment and carrying out failure investigations to ensure equipment availability
o Carrying out designs, specifications, bills of quantities, for projects within retail network and managing the projects to completion as per company standards
o Drawing up contracts, maintenance schedules and monitoring and evaluation of prescribed standards stipulated for duration of contract
o Carrying out assessments and audits , checking compliance to total safety standards for all works, equipment’s and installations to ensure safety standards are met
o Ensure availability of accurate data on company facilities, projects and maintenance works by preparing status reports and record keeping of the same.
o Carrying out prior and continuous vetting of contractors performance and maintaining relationships towards achieving compliance to company norms, HSEQ standards, agreed scope of works and specifications

Contexte et environnement
- Zimbabwe is going through time of extraordinary socio-economic and political changes. The scarcity of hard currency is strongly affecting industry and the overall energy market and will remain a challenge for some years.
- The regulation on registration and approval of contracts for foreign services is long and impacts engagement of foreign contractors.
- The exchange rate’s slide on one direction due to currency change makes it difficult to conclude tenders without variation orders. This puts pressure on budget control
